AI Summary
-
Exempts retail sales of clothing priced at $100 or less per item from sales tax on the third Saturday in July and first Saturday in December.
-
Exempts retail sales of school supplies (pens, pencils, paper, binders, notebooks, textbooks, book bags, lunch boxes, calculators) priced at $100 or less per item during the same two tax-free days.
-
Exempts retail sales of computers, printers, printer supplies, and educational software priced at $3,500 or less per item during the designated tax-free periods.
-
Excludes from the exemption jewelry, cosmetics, eyewear, wallets, watches, accessories, skis, skates, and items for use in a trade or business.
-
Takes effect July 1, 2011.
Legislative Description
Sales tax; exempt retail sales of certain clothing and school supplies on third Saturday in July and first Saturday in December.
